Transaction 334df57dfaa8653a326cbdb690f5a75a4c2c25e716378838e20e6ebe3abee025
1 Input
1 Output
-
334df57dfaa8653a326cbdb690f5a75a4c2c25e716378838e20e6ebe3abee025:0
- value
- 108891
- script pubkey
- OP_0 OP_PUSHBYTES_20 95f436e0d354a5a34935c58f475c436e6ec8c80e
- address
- bc1qjh6rdcxn2jj6xjf4ck85whzrdehv3jqw44rleh